## Runbook: Dispatcher Heuristic Reset

If Routewren assigns drivers to stale zones, the heuristic cache is corrupt. Restart the scorer: `routewren-ctl scorer restart`. Verify zone weights reload within 60s. If not, flush via the admin endpoint — requires the admin credential in the scorer's env file. Confirm the env contains the host and region lines, then the credential on the line after.

sealed setting: VAULT_KEY29=1de20d603815ee69653c804c02e9a

## Basement Archive Room — Getting In

The archive room at Dunlow House basement holds all pre-2019 paper files. It's a bit chilly down there, so bring a jumper. Assistants can go in unescorted, but sign the clipboard by the door and switch the lights off after. The keypad takes the code below.

staff pass of taweg-kageg = bdg-DVU-9

Subject: Catalogue import cut-over complete — Brindlewick Library

Team,

The overnight cut-over from the legacy Shelfmark importer to the new Pagegate pipeline finished at 04:10 with zero rejected records. All 212,000 titles from the Brindlewick consortium now flow through Pagegate, and the nightly delta job is scheduled. If patrons report missing holdings, check the reconciliation queue before escalating, as duplicates are merged on a six-hour delay. For reference, these are the live import settings.

settings of hawip-yafof:
[silwyn]
team = zorius
access_code = ac_5dcf2a
host = silwyn.ordindyn.corp
port = 8443
owner = kelmir.briiel
peer = julax.lumichq.internal

### Runbook: Cron Drift Investigation (Step 3)

If the Mireloft scheduler shows jobs firing more than 90 seconds late, first compare the node clock against the Ashveil time service before suspecting the queue. Drift usually traces to a paused NTP sync after host maintenance. Record the drift amount, the affected job names, and the window in the incident sheet. Then note the scheduler build currently running, shown below.

build token for tajeg-bajep: htk14_409ba9df6b8acb